Grants
The Heritage Council of Western Australia administers the state government Heritage Grants Program. Funding for conservation works to state registered places are available through this program.
Places that are owned by not-for-profit community organisations and local governments are eligible for funding through the Lotterywest Cultural Heritage Grants Program. These provide funding for conservation or interpretation of heritage listed places.
A Heritage Maintenance Grant is also available from the Town of Claremont in accordance with Council Policy LV130.
